Tip #09: Cheaper repurchases
Where can my favourites cheaper? I often find my regular repurchases of products a pound or two cheaper in Bodycare or Superdrug than in Boot's. However, you must be careful to factor in things such as discounts (e.g. 3 for 2), reward points and any other opportunities for money off.

Tip #07: Newsletters & E-Mails:
Sign up to newsletters/e-mails from shops or brands you often buy from. Not only are you notified of new products and when sales are on, but you're also given exclusive deals and discounts such as free delivery, money off and competitions.
Rimmel Lasting Finish Lipstick In 'Coral In Gold'
Rimmel Kate Moss Lasting Finish Lipstick In 'Shade 08'
Recently I’ve found myself purchasing a couple of Rimmel lipsticks, one from the Kate Moss collection, and the other from their Lasting Finish range.
The Lasting Finish lipstick I purchased from Rimmel is shade 210, ‘Coral In Gold’ and a swatch can be seen above. In terms of the formula, this is pleasant to apply - it isn’t sticky, and it doesn’t feel at all drying. The pigmentation is also good and I find myself needing only two swipes of the lipstick for a colour I’m satisfied with, and it is easy to build colour too. This shade in particular has a shimmer to it, so if you’re looking for a more matte finish, ‘Coral In Gold’ is not for you. But generally as a coral lipstick, this isn’t too bold or brash, and makes a good everyday shade.
However, I do feel that the lipstick's 'lasting finish is not really all that lasting, with just one bite of food or a sip of water sends me off to reapply the whole thing.
So, if you’re looking for a shimmery everyday shade without fear of having to reapply a few times a day - this shade is perfect for you! If not, then perhaps you should avoid Rimmel’s Lasting Finish ‘Coral In Gold’ lipstick.
Now onto my second Rimmel lipstick. This, like the previous, is also labelled as a ‘Lasting Finish’ lipstick, but instead is from Rimmel’s Kate Moss range. I own this in ‘shade 08’, a pink which is swatched above.
This, like ‘Coral In Gold’ has a pleasant-to-apply formula which isn’t sticky or drying, and is even better than ‘Coral In Gold’ in terms of its pigmentation as I find just one swipe of the lipstick results in a colour I’m satisfied with - although there is less opportunity for colour-building as additional coats don't change the already-fairly-dark colour much. The shade of the lipstick acts to define the lips nicely, whilst staying subtle, and the finish is as nice and smooth as I'd expected from a lipstick, without a glossy shimmer like ‘Coral In Gold’.
However, like ‘Coral In Gold’, the finish does not survive much eating and drinking, being worn away very easily.
Generally, the lipsticks are a quality I would expect for the price and I do like them both and will continue to wear them for my everyday use, but in future, I may prefer to shop around other brands.

Tip #06: Mascara
Don't pump your mascara wand in the bottle. It sucks in air and makes the mascara dry out faster.

Tip #05: Makeup techniques
Although beauty blenders and makeup sponges give a more flawless finish, they tend to soak up more product than a brush would. So, for everyday use I'd recommend a brush or your hands.
Combatting tired eyes
The worst thing is to wake up with dark, puffy eyes (like I often do!) from lack of sleep or from dehydration.
Due to my unlucky facial feature, I have figured out some ways to reduce the appearance of this problem.
Drink water when you first wake up, and throughout the day
Place something slightly cool on your eyes or splash cold water on your face
Tie hair up for the day to keep shadows off your face and let light hit your face to make you appear more awake - I usually go for the ponytail - or bun if I have more time
Use a hydrating eye cream and good concealer to hide dark circles - I use Soap & Glory Puffy Eye Attack and Rimmel Match Perfection Concealer in ‘Ivory’, with Collection Lasting Perfection Concealer in ‘Fair’ too, for those really rough days
Tightline your upper lashline with a black kohl pencil, and use a nude kohl pencil on your waterline to make your eyes appear bigger - I use Soap & Glory Smoulder Kohl in ‘Superblack’ with Rimmel Scandaleyes Waterproof Kohl in ‘Nude’
Add a little white eyeliner to the corner of your eyes to brighten - I use Barry M Kohl Pencil in ‘White’
Curl eyelashes to open up your eyes

Tip #04: Look before you leap
Always take care to look at what you're getting for the money. For example, when having a hard time choosing between similar brushes or foundations of equal quality, look at the price per grams or price per ml. This should show you which option gives better value for money.
Cosmetc's Top 5 Handbag Essentials
1. Blotting paper - once your face gets oily in the day, blotting paper removes the oil and adds a transparent powder to the skin to make it matte again without adding more makeup and making it look cakey. These little sheets easily fit into your handbag.
2. A nail file - you never know when the pesky chipped nail will strike! If you happen to forget a nail file, rubbing the jagged edge against denim jeans also works. (Click here to see our previous post on Paris' favourite nail file)
3. Tissues - your one-step to avoiding all runny noses, food-around-mouth and many more potential mishaps!
4. Hand cream - our hands go through a lot throughout the day, so it’s important to pamper them when you get a moment. We would recommend Soap & Glory’s Hand Food, as it does its job of hydrating and softening hands very well indeed!
5. Lip balm - our lips also go through quite a lot throughout the day, particularly when there are cold winds around, so it’s important to keep lips hydrated to avoid cracking or dryness. We would recommend Sophie’s favourite, Cocoa Butter Vaseline Lip Therapy

Soap & Glory released a couple of new products recently, a Kick Ass Blur & Brighten Crayon, and a new blush, Sexy Mother Blusher. I picked up the concealer in the shade ‘Light’ but plan on going back soon to buy one of the new blushes.
The Kick Ass Crayon packaging is cute - being very similar to the Sexy Mother Pucker Gloss Sticks. It has a beige coloured cap unlike the gloss sticks with black caps which helps pick it out faster in my makeup drawer.
The concealer stick also has a twist end to get more product out, I find this to be cleaner as the concealer doesn't go everywhere and it gives you the option to twist the concealer back in, so you don’t smudge it on the cap.
The product is very creamy, therefore it is easy to blend over the skin, it is quite a light concealer but still covers well. It conceals and brightens under my eyes well but can crease a little bit due to its creaminess. The concealer can be layered a little to get a heavier coverage on scars or blemishes without it looking 'cakey'.
Overall, the concealer works for me as it applied well and looks nice on the skin, and was within my budget at £6.
